The U.S. government started R&D tax credits in the 1980s. They wanted companies to spend more on research. These credits are part of the tax rules. They give money back for R&D work. 

The goal is to strengthen the U.S. economy and keep up with other countries. Every dollar a company spends on R&D can save money on taxes, which it can use for new projects.

How Do R&D Tax Credits Work?

R&D tax credits help companies pay less in taxes. They can claim back some of the money they spend on research. For every $100 spent on R&D, a business might save up to $10 on taxes. This works for both income and payroll taxes.

Who Qualifies for R&D Tax Credits?

You might think only labs and tech companies get R&D credits. But that’s not true! Many types of businesses can use them. This includes companies that make things, create software, or even design clothes and food.

Your startup might qualify for working on something new or trying to improve products. All innovation counts, whether you’re making physical or digital things. The key is that you’re trying to innovate and improve.

FAQ

What qualifies for R&D tax credits?

R&D tax credits cover work that advances science or technology. This includes creating new products or fixing tough tech problems. 

Software creation and science research often count. The work must tackle unsolved issues and try to make authentic progress. It’s not for simple upgrades but for solving complex challenges.

What costs qualify for R&D tax credits?

R&D tax credits cover many research-related costs. They also pay for staff’s wages and benefits. 

Money paid to outside helpers for R&D also counts. Materials used in research qualify, too. Even power and heat can count if used for R&D. Keep good records of all these costs to claim the credit.

What expenses qualify for the R&D tax credit?

R&D tax credits cover several types of costs. They pay for worker wages spent on research. They also cover supplies used in R&D, like materials for test products. 

Computer rental for R&D can qualify. Some money is paid to other groups for research counts, but only part of it. A few firms can claim basic research costs, too. Regular business costs usually don’t count unless they’re directly for R&D.

Does software development count as R&D?

Yes, software development often counts as R&D. Creating new software or improving old programs can qualify. Creating new coding methods or unique user designs may also count. 

The work must solve challenging tech problems and try new things. Minor fixes or updates don’t usually qualify. It’s about solving big challenges in software creation.
